Rising number of women stopped and searched by police in England and Wales
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ter


Home Office data indicates a 7% increase in stop and search incidents involving women in England and Wales, totaling 59,549 searches for the year ending March 2024, compared to the previous year. In contrast, searches of men decreased by 2%, with 447,952 searches recorded, marking a 4% drop. This trend highlights a significant divergence in police search practices between genders, with women experiencing an uptick in searches while men face reduced scrutiny.

The Equality and Human Rights Commission (EHRC) has formally requested information from the GMB union regarding its compliance with the Equality Act. This inquiry follows allegations of sexual harassment, victimisation, and sex discrimination within the union. Sky News understands that the EHRC aims to ensure the GMB is addressing these serious issues in accordance with legal obligations. Full Article
